That's a lot to digest.  It's hard to imagine a problem that
would require an OS reinstall to fix.  Is there any chance
that it worked, and then you installed a different video
driver, and then the crashes started happening?

Could you clarify what happened with the trial version - is
it that Office failed to install, or that it was crashing on
you all the time?

Also, what happens if you do a 'reset crossover'
(and manually confirm that there are no processes named
'wine' or 'wineloader' or WINWORD.EXE remaining) - does that
speed things back up?

> I'm running Ubuntu Feisty kernel  2.6.20-16-generic and crossover
> standard version 5.0.3. I have used crossover for years to run office
> 2000 under linux and have never had any problems. Since changing my OS
> to feisty fawn, however, I have had my office stop working three times.
> On a fresh feisty install, I install crossover and then office 2000. All
> works well for some time. Then word starts to take a long long time to
> open. Eventually word and powerpoint both stop working (they crash all
> the time and take ages to open). The first time this happened I tried
> uninstalling crossover and reinstalling it (including deleting
> ~/.cxoffice). This did not help. In fact, I could not reinstall office
> 2000. The installer just hung part way through. I also tried downloading
> the latest trial version of crossover, but it had the same problem. In
> the end I reinstalled the entire OS. This fixed the problem. However, I
> am now having the same problem again. Word is suddenly taking ages to
> open again. Obviously I can't keep reinstalling my OS to fix this issue
> so I must find out what the problem is. I have never delved deeply into
> the working/debugging of wine before, so I would greatly appreciate any
> advice about what I can do to try to determine what is going on. I no
> longer have support from codeweavers, as although I have bought
> crossover several times in the past my current version is old enough for
> my support to have run out.
